Hideous Laughter

2BB · Instant — Arcane

All creatures get -2/-2 until end of turn. Splice onto Arcane {3}{B}{B} (As you cast an Arcane spell, you may reveal this card from your hand and pay its splice cost. If you do, add this card's effects to that spell.)
